Botanical name: Centella asiatica (L.) Urban
Family: Apiaceae
Sanskrit name: मण्डूकपर्णी — Mandukaparni
English names: Indian Pennywort, Asiatic Pennywort, Gotu Kola
Tamil: Vallarai
Malayalam: Kudangal / Kutangal
Part used: Whole plant, particularly the leaves and aerial portions
Among the small herbs that quietly grow in moist corners of the Indian landscape, few possess the classical reputation enjoyed by Mandukaparni, or Centella asiatica. Its rounded leaves and creeping stems may make it appear like an ordinary ground-covering plant, but Ayurveda places Mandukaparni among its important Medhya Rasayana herbs—plants associated with the nourishment of Medha, a concept encompassing intellect, comprehension, retention and memory.
The importance accorded to Mandukaparni is not merely a modern interpretation of Ayurveda. Charaka specifically mentions the fresh juice of Mandukaparni among the Medhya Rasayanas, together with Yashtimadhu, Guduchi and Shankhapushpi. The Ayurvedic Pharmacopoeia of India officially identifies Mandukaparni as Centella asiatica, while the Ministry of AYUSH’s e-Charak medicinal-plant database identifies the whole plant as the medicinal raw material.
The Plant and Its Identity
Mandukaparni is a small creeping herb that favours moist, shaded and damp environments. Slender runners spread horizontally across the ground and develop roots at the nodes. From these runners emerge the characteristic rounded or kidney-shaped leaves carried on comparatively long petioles.
The plant can form a dense green carpet where moisture remains available. It occurs naturally in various parts of India and is also cultivated as a medicinal herb. Its preference for wet and shady conditions makes it suitable for moist portions of a household garden, although excessively stagnant or contaminated water should be avoided when the plant is intended for food or medicine.
The name Mandukaparni is traditionally understood in relation to the shape and appearance of its leaves. Manduka means frog, while parni refers to a leaf, giving the sense of a plant whose leaves resemble the form associated with a frog.
Mandukaparni and Brahmi Are Not Necessarily the Same Plant
One important botanical distinction must be made before discussing the herb further.
Mandukaparni is Centella asiatica.
The plant most widely identified botanically as Brahmi is Bacopa monnieri.
The two plants have sometimes shared vernacular names, particularly because both have longstanding reputations as Medhya herbs. Some later traditions and regional practices consequently use the name Brahmi for Centella asiatica. Even the National Medicinal Plants Board records “Brahmibooti” among names associated with Centella asiatica. Nevertheless, classical discussions and modern pharmacopoeial identification make it useful to distinguish Mandukaparni (Centella asiatica) from Brahmi (Bacopa monnieri) when discussing medicinal plants scientifically.
This distinction becomes especially important when buying plants from nurseries or purchasing dried herbal material.
Mandukaparni in Ayurveda
Mandukaparni occupies an unusually prestigious position in Ayurvedic Rasayana therapy because of its association with the mind, memory and healthy ageing.
Ayurvedic Pharmacological Profile
Rasa — Taste: Tikta (bitter), Kashaya (astringent), with Madhura also described in some later classifications
Guna — Qualities: Laghu (light), Sara (mobile or flowing)
Virya — Potency: Sheeta (cooling)
Vipaka — Post-digestive effect: Madhura (sweet), according to commonly followed contemporary Ayurvedic descriptions
Dosha action: Particularly associated with pacification of aggravated Pitta and Kapha, although descriptions vary somewhat between Ayurvedic authorities.
Principal Karma: Medhya, Rasayana, Balya and traditionally associated with healthy ageing and mental function.
Ayurvedic descriptions are not completely uniform across every Nighantu and later Dravyaguna tradition, particularly regarding the expanded Rasa and Vipaka classification. The consistent themes, however, are its cooling nature, lightness, bitter character and Medhya action.
Mandukaparni as a Medhya Rasayana
The most important classical reference comes from the Charaka Samhita, Chikitsa Sthana, Rasayana chapter.
Charaka begins the Medhya Rasayana formulation with:
मण्डूकपर्ण्याः स्वरसः प्रयोज्यः
Maṇḍūkaparṇyāḥ svarasaḥ prayojyaḥ — the fresh juice of Mandukaparni is to be used.
Charaka then groups Mandukaparni with Yashtimadhu, Guduchi and Shankhapushpi and describes these as Rasayanas beneficial to Medha. The succeeding verse associates the group with longevity, health, strength, digestive capacity, complexion and voice in addition to its Medhya character.
This passage is particularly significant because Charaka specifically prescribes Mandukaparni as Swarasa—the fresh expressed juice of the plant—rather than merely mentioning it as one ingredient among dozens.
The herb therefore belongs to the small and important group popularly described as the Medhya Rasayana Chatushtaya, comprising:
Mandukaparni — Centella asiatica
Yashtimadhu — Glycyrrhiza glabra
Guduchi — Tinospora cordifolia
Shankhapushpi — traditionally identified with Convolvulus pluricaulis and related regional sources
Medhya — More Than Simply “Improving Memory”
It would be overly simplistic to translate Medhya merely as a “memory booster.”
The Ayurvedic concept of Medha encompasses the faculties involved in understanding, retaining, processing and recalling knowledge. Consequently, a Medhya Rasayana is traditionally understood as supporting the broader intellectual and nervous functions rather than acting as a modern pharmaceutical stimulant.
Mandukaparni’s cooling character is particularly interesting within this framework. Ayurveda does not portray enhancement of intellectual capacity simply as increasing stimulation. Mental clarity also depends upon balanced functioning, nourishment and the absence of disturbances that interfere with concentration and recollection.
Mandukaparni therefore became associated with mental clarity, memory, retention and steadiness rather than short-lived stimulation.
A Rasayana Associated With Healthy Ageing
Mandukaparni’s classical significance extends beyond Medhya Rasayana.
Charaka also includes it in contexts connected with Rasayana and Vayasthapana, concepts concerned with maintaining healthy physiological function as age advances. The Charaka herb database records Mandukaparni under the Vayasthapana Mahakashaya, the classical group associated with preservation of youthful physiological qualities.
This provides an important insight into how Ayurveda viewed the plant. Mandukaparni was not regarded only as something to be used when memory became weak. Its place within Rasayana suggests a broader concept of maintaining the quality of mind and body over time.
Traditional Ayurvedic Uses of Mandukaparni
Supporting Memory and Intellect
The best-known application of Mandukaparni is its use as a Medhya Rasayana. Classical and later Ayurvedic practice consequently associates it with maintaining memory, comprehension and intellectual faculties.
It has traditionally been incorporated into preparations intended for students, scholars and individuals undergoing prolonged intellectual work, although therapeutic administration and dosage should be determined according to individual constitution and condition.
Supporting a Calm and Clear Mind
Because Mandukaparni combines Medhya action with Sheeta Virya, later Ayurvedic practice has frequently employed it where mental exhaustion, excessive agitation or difficulty maintaining concentration accompanies intellectual work.
This does not mean that Mandukaparni should be regarded as a treatment for psychiatric or neurological disorders without medical evaluation. Its traditional role is better understood as supporting normal mental function within the Ayurvedic framework.
Skin and Tissue Support
Mandukaparni also developed a strong traditional reputation in preparations applied to the skin.
Interestingly, this traditional use has attracted considerable modern research. Contemporary studies of Centella asiatica have concentrated particularly on its triterpenoids and their relationship with collagen formation, inflammation and tissue repair.
A systematic review examining clinical studies found promising evidence for wound-healing effects, including effects on granulation, re-epithelialisation and collagen-related pathways, while also stressing that the number of high-quality clinical trials remains limited.
Traditional use should therefore not be interpreted as justification for placing unsterile homemade herbal preparations on serious, infected, surgical or chronic wounds.
Mandukaparni as Food
One of the most fascinating aspects of Mandukaparni is that the boundary between medicine and food is unusually thin.
Charaka refers to Mandukaparni in the Shaka Varga—the category of leafy vegetables—in addition to discussing it medicinally.
This is entirely consistent with living culinary traditions elsewhere in South Asia. Centella asiatica continues to be consumed as a green leafy vegetable, salad ingredient, juice and food preparation in several regions. A scientific review of the plant’s nutritional use notes its established consumption as a leafy vegetable and its content of carotenoids, minerals, polyphenols and other plant constituents.
In Tamil culinary tradition, Vallarai is particularly well known as an edible green.
This culinary history is important because it demonstrates that Mandukaparni was not viewed exclusively as an exotic medicinal substance. In appropriate quantities and traditions, it also occupied the familiar Indian space where Ahara and Aushadha—food and medicine—overlap.
Common Traditional Forms of Use
Ayurvedic practice has employed Mandukaparni in several forms.
Swarasa is the freshly expressed juice and is particularly important because this is the form explicitly mentioned by Charaka in the Medhya Rasayana passage.
Kalka is the fresh plant ground into a paste and belongs to the traditional Ayurvedic methods of processing herbs.
Churna is the dried plant reduced to powder.
Mandukaparni may also form part of compound Rasayana and other Ayurvedic preparations.
The Ministry of AYUSH’s pharmacopoeial resources recognise both Mandukaparni whole plant and preparations derived from it, including powder and hydro-alcoholic extract monographs.
Therapeutic doses should not be extrapolated from ordinary culinary consumption. Concentrated powders, extracts and prolonged Rasayana regimens should preferably be used under the guidance of a qualified practitioner.
Modern Science and Mandukaparni
Modern pharmacological interest in Centella asiatica has concentrated heavily on a group of pentacyclic triterpenoids.
Among the best studied compounds are:
Asiaticoside
Madecassoside
Asiatic acid
Madecassic acid
These compounds are being investigated for effects involving antioxidant pathways, inflammation, collagen metabolism, neuronal function and tissue repair.
Research on Memory and the Nervous System
Experimental studies have produced considerable evidence for neuroprotective and cognition-related activity of Centella asiatica. Proposed mechanisms include changes in antioxidant status, mitochondrial function and inflammatory pathways.
Human evidence, however, remains considerably more limited than the laboratory literature. A major review concluded that animal research and a relatively small body of human research support its traditional reputation as a cognitive herb, but stronger clinical studies are still needed.
This distinction is important. Ayurveda’s traditional description of Mandukaparni as Medhya is historically well established, but modern scientific research has not yet established the herb as a proven treatment for dementia, Alzheimer’s disease or other neurological diseases.
Research on Wound Healing
The evidence surrounding skin and wound healing is somewhat more developed.
Centella compounds appear capable of influencing collagen synthesis, fibroblast activity, angiogenesis and inflammatory signalling. Clinical research has examined preparations containing Centella in burns, ulcers and other forms of damaged skin.
Systematic reviews describe the results as encouraging but still call for larger and better-controlled studies.
Growing Mandukaparni Around the Home
Mandukaparni is an excellent candidate for a small household medicinal garden because it does not require the space of a large shrub or tree.
The plant naturally favours moist soil and partial shade. Once established, its creeping runners can spread over the surface and root at their nodes, gradually producing a mat of rounded leaves.
A shallow container with moisture-retentive soil can therefore suit the plant well. Unlike many Mediterranean medicinal herbs that require dry conditions and strong sunlight, Mandukaparni should not be allowed to remain chronically dry.
For culinary use, plants should be grown in clean soil with clean irrigation water, particularly because the species naturally thrives in damp environments where contamination from wastewater or polluted standing water can otherwise become an issue.
Precautions
The fact that Mandukaparni has both traditional medicinal use and culinary use should not lead to the assumption that unlimited quantities of concentrated extracts are automatically safe.
Small clinical studies using standardised Centella extracts have generally reported good tolerability. However, rare cases of clinically significant liver injury associated with Centella-containing products have been reported. The US National Institutes of Health’s LiverTox database therefore describes Centella as generally regarded as safe while recognising it as a probable rare cause of clinically apparent liver injury.
People with existing liver disease, those taking multiple medicines, pregnant or breastfeeding women, and anyone contemplating prolonged therapeutic use or concentrated extracts should obtain appropriate professional advice.
Ordinary culinary use of a correctly identified plant should also be distinguished from medicinal doses of powders, capsules and standardised extracts.
Mandukaparni — The Little Leaf With a Large Ayurvedic Reputation
Mandukaparni illustrates one of the most interesting characteristics of India’s traditional relationship with plants. A herb creeping almost unnoticed through damp ground could simultaneously be regarded as a vegetable, household plant, Rasayana and support for the intellect.
Charaka’s decision to specifically identify Mandukaparni Swarasa among the Medhya Rasayanas gave the plant a distinguished position in the Ayurvedic materia medica. Modern research into Centella asiatica has subsequently uncovered triterpenoids such as asiaticoside and madecassoside and has produced promising findings concerning neuronal protection and tissue repair, although substantial clinical questions remain unanswered.
For the modern household medicinal garden, Mandukaparni is therefore particularly appropriate. It is small enough to grow in a pot, familiar enough to have surviving culinary traditions, and ancient enough to appear in one of Ayurveda’s most important discussions of Medhya Rasayana.
Rather than being merely the fashionable international herb now marketed as “Gotu Kola”, Centella asiatica belongs to a much older Indian tradition as Mandukaparni—the frog-leaved herb associated with Medha, Rasayana and the preservation of a clear and capable mind.
